Why a course on administration? I. Support the Mission of God – Clear proclamation of what we are called to be and do – Raise up spiritual gifts and avenues of service – Emphasize call of all baptized – Be efficient about the abundant work of the whole body – Awareness of larger faith community

Why a course on administration? II. Build Trust – Consistency in how decisions are discussed and made – Consistency in information provided to leadership and membership – Prevention of one individual or group manipulating the process (including the pastor or council)

Why a course on administration? III. To Equip the Saints for the Work of their Ministries – Some duties prescribed by constitution and bylaws (ex. parochial reports, records, congregational meetings) – Training of lay leaders in leadership and ministry skills – Congregational care – financial, spiritual, relational, to build trust

Why a course on administration? IV. Some Observations – In rural congregations the pastor is often the only full-time staff, and the only one who sees the entire ministry of the congregation – Integration of ministry for efficiency and effectiveness – Synod statistician work has allowed me to see disorganization or shifting of duties – tools to help – Time management for all ministry duties

Other Ways to Define Rural Economic activity Cultural markers

Some Cautions Not all rural is agricultural – Extractive industries: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ing, Mining – Recreational, Retirement Not all rural is in decline – Extractive industries: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ing, Mining – Recreational, Retirement Not all rural is isolated: rural/urban interface

Some Cautions (cont.) Not all rural congregations are small – Note that some denominations use the term “small church” to be the same as rural church – For Lutherans, there are many large rural congregations In ELCA the term is Small Town and Rural (STaR) Ministry

Most rural contexts are characterized by economic and social stress The important point is that rural is very diverse, and the type of rural depends on the context – Not all rural is agricultural – Not all rural is small – Not all rural is declining
